Understanding F1: A Beginner's Breakdown
Formula F1 can appear quite involved at the beginning, but it's surprisingly simple to get. Essentially, it's a competition where racers in powerful machines race around international circuits . Each season involves a series of grand prix , and points are presented based on finishing position . The racer with the highest scores at the conclusion of the period secures the Driver's Title , and the team with the most marks wins the Team Crown.

A Glimpse of Formula 1: Drivers , Planning, and the Quest for Performance
Formula 1 represents the pinnacle of motorsport, a complex world where mere talent isn't adequate. Top drivers face intense pressure not only from their opponents but also from a team consisting of engineers and strategists. The event is a high-stakes game involving meticulous strategy - whether to pit for fresh rubber , how to manage energy, and how to react to changing weather . Securing toward velocity isn't merely about pure horsepower; it's about enhancing every aspect – from aerodynamics and suspension to wheel control . Teams perpetually attempt discover even the slightest advantage, knowing that in Formula 1, fractions of a second can mean success .
